Shaping the Future of Beauty and Cosmetics in Ghana

Local beauty consumers in most parts of Africa, including Ghana are shifting toward natural and culturally rooted products—ingredients like shea butter, black soap, and moringa oil are more than trends; they’re tied to identity, health, and sustainability.

At the same time, digital platforms—especially social media and e-commerce—are reshaping how people discover, evaluate, and purchase beauty products.
